Welcome to Derry ...Derry is located in Rockingham County<1>. From the Census Estimates for 2019, Derry has a population of 33,474 people<2> (see below for details). Derry is 270 feet [82 m] above sea level.<3>. Time Zone: Derry lies in the Eastern Time Zone (EST/EDT) and observes daylight saving time Derry is located in the (603) area code. The ZIP code for Derry: 03038<4> Population Details ...Taken from the 2019 Census Estimates, Derry had an population of 33,474 people. This is an increase of 1.1% since the 2010 Census (or a decrease of 1.61% since the 2000 Census). At the time of the 2010 Census, Derry had a population of 33,109 people (which is 11.21% of the total population of Rockingham County). This makes Derry the county's most populous community. The population of Derry represents 2.51% of the total population of New Hampshire (which has 1,316,470 people), making it the state's 4th most populous community. With a 2010 count of 33,109 people, the population of Derry decreased 2.68% from the 2000 Census (with a count of 34,021 people). More information can be found on the Census Page for Derry.
